Fishing Rules & Regulations — Grand Étang de Vaux

Night fishing at Grand Étang de Vaux is not permitted. Night carp fishing NOT authorised at Grand Étang de Vaux (Nièvre). The EHGO guide states: "La pêche de la carpe de nuit n'est pas autorisée." Electric motor boats permitted (no thermal). Specific rules apply for the étang ("parcours spécifique" per Fédération). The étang is 147ha, 2nd category public domain. Float-tube allowed. Boats forbidden on sister lake la Perchette. Brochet fishing reserve on Vaux 27 January–25 April. Anglers must leave the bank before dark.

Boat fishing: Only electric motors are permitted — thermal engines are forbidden. Electric motor boats permitted on Vaux. Easy launch ramps on both banks. Thermal motors forbidden. Float-tube authorised.

Bivouac & overnight camping is not permitted at Grand Étang de Vaux. Night fishing not authorised, so overnight bivouac not relevant.

Required permits & cards: Nièvre departmental card or EHGO reciprocity. Specific parcours rules — see federationdepeche58.fr.

Managed by AAPPMA Vaux – La Perchette. Always verify current rules with the AAPPMA before your session — regulations can change seasonally.

Fishing Season & Rules

2nd Category water. Carp/coarse: open all year. Pike: 25 Apr 2026–31 Jan 2027 (closed Feb–Apr). Zander/Perch/Catfish: all year. Pike season as above.

Always verify current rules with the local AAPPMA (AAPPMA Vaux – La Perchette) before fishing. French fishing regulations can change seasonally.

Getting to France from the UK

France is the closest mainland European fishing destination for UK anglers. The Channel Tunnel (Folkestone–Calais, ~35 min) is the fastest crossing, while P&O Ferries (Dover–Calais, ~90 min) offer good value for heavy kit. Most northern French venues are within 2–4 hours of Calais; southern venues require a full day of driving.

🚂 Channel TunnelFolkestone → Calais · ~35 min · Drive-on/drive-off · Fastest crossing
⛴ P&O FerriesDover → Calais · ~90 min · Multiple daily sailings · Good for heavy carp kit

A Carte de Pêche (French fishing licence) is required for all freshwater fishing. Buy online at cartedepeche.fr before you travel. Annual, weekly and daily options are available and include your AAPPMA affiliation for the selected department.

Best Time to Fish in France

France offers outstanding fishing year-round. The main coarse close season applies to some rivers (typically January–March for certain species), but still-water carp fishing on private and AAPPMA-managed lakes is available throughout the year. Spring (March–June) is the classic French carp season, with fish actively feeding and moving into shallow margins. Summer nights (June–August) are ideal for big-fish sessions on the large public reservoirs and rivers. Autumn (September–November) is particularly productive on the Auvergne and Languedoc lakes as temperatures drop. The Loire and Saône river systems produce excellent catfish sport from June through September, while the Dordogne and its tributaries fish well for chub, barbel and trout from spring through autumn.
